Enhanced Teaching Assistant
Grade 5 £20,444 – £22,571 pro rata
Permanent
Required September 2022 (or as soon as possible)

Chester- le-Street Primary and Nursery School is a GOOD School, Ofsted 2021. The successful candidate MUST be passionate about neurodiverse pupils.

We require a caring, compassionate and versatile practitioner to work in our neurodiverse unit. Our current School based classroom has 12 pupils with varying needs. The Class is led by our excellent SENCO, supported by a highly qualified team of Teaching Assistants, who are all passionate about supporting children who learn differently.
We offer our pupils a bespoke learning environment and tailored curriculum within an environment which caters for their individual needs including cooking facilities, sensory area and a new highly supportive outdoor area.

We can offer high quality CPD, a caring team who support each other and work together towards a common goal as well as happy, caring children who love, care and nurture each other to ensure everyone within our setting succeeds.
